### Course Overview
This course is meticulously designed to explore the intricate world of Relative Valuation and Corporate Valuation techniques using practical examples and real-world applications. The curriculum covers a wide range of topics, including valuation ratios, comparable company analysis, and advanced financial models like the Discounted Cash Flow (DCF) and Dividend Discount Models (DDM).

### Section Breakdown
The course is divided into four main sections:
1. **Introduction to Relative Valuation**: This foundational section introduces the essential concepts of Relative Valuation, emphasizing its significance in financial analysis and how it compares to other valuation methods. By the end of this section, learners will grasp the importance of relative valuation as a tool for comparing companies in similar industries.

2. **Types, Advantages, and Disadvantages of Valuation Ratios**: Here, learners will delve into various relative valuation methods, including Earnings and Book Multiples. The course provides a balanced view of each method’s advantages and limitations, helping students differentiate between key ratios such as Price-to-Earnings (PE), Price-to-Book (PBV), and Price-to-Sales (PS).

3. **Practical Applications of Valuation Ratios**: This hands-on segment is particularly engaging, as students will work through real-world examples to calculate ratios and analyze company performance. Practical exercises include calculating the Enterprise Value (EV) Ratio and building comparative company analysis sheets, which are essential tools in financial modeling.

4. **Corporate Valuation – From Beginner to Pro in Microsoft Excel**: The final section elevates learners’ valuation skills by introducing complex models like DCF and DDM. Students will learn to forecast income statements, calculate terminal values, and analyze capital structures, all while leveraging Excel for financial decision-making.
